Job Summary
Assist the Construction Manager and Director in building affordable single-family homes by preparing job sites, supervising volunteers, delivering materials, and performing physical tasks ranging from framing to punch-out items. Operate power tools, lift up to 50 pounds, and navigate uneven surfaces, ladders, and stairs while maintaining a clean and safe work environment. Work Tuesday through Saturday from 8:30 am to 5:00 pm, with a requirement to work 2-3 hour blocks and reliable transportation. Must be eligible for federal work-study programs.
Required Qualifications
- Must be able to lift 50 pounds
- Must have a Driver's License
- Must be able to work at least 2-3 hours blocks of time
- MUST BE ELIGIBLE FOR FEDERAL WORK STUDY
Desired Qualifications
- Availability to work all day on Saturdays is a plus
